Department store David Jones has again boosted its offering.

The retailer has signed on to stock Sydney-based brand Staple the label and Staple by staple in select David Jones stores nationally.

The label, founded early 2009, describes its product offering as “basics-with-a-twist” and will debut at David Jones in September with its spring 2012 collection, ‘Two Worlds Collide’.

The range, priced from $29 to $169, features a bold palette of watermelon red and rich corals alongside fresh whites, neutral hues and flashes of minty green.

Pieces in the collection will include a mix of structural silhouettes, directional prints and space age finishes, mixed with natural fluid fibres.

Statement pieces include the the label's signature printed pant suit, and the 'Geo Pastel Mini Skirt' and 'Slouch Tank', as well as 'Crepe Zip It Shorties' and a biker jacket. These will sit alongside basic’s such as the 'Jersey Panel Chiffon Singlet' and the 'Pilled Cotton Jogger'.

Staple the label and Staple by staple were created by designers Victoria Bolton and Karla Rose.

Since its initial launch in a few small Australian boutiques, Staple the label has grown and is now stocked in hundreds of boutiques in Australia and New Zealand. Internationally, Staple is also stocked across Canada, Japan, UK and online at ASOS.com and Urbanoutfitters.com.
